Transaction f5375392cf593c90c3da995fce31fb30ef7ba372f8c0d23fe1d37c8a81cb52f0

138 Input
2 Outputs
  • f5375392cf593c90c3da995fce31fb30ef7ba372f8c0d23fe1d37c8a81cb52f0:0
  • value  34508200
    address  18wcCNvRxWPTZHj83MTaCm5Ut8hNqiUwjp
  • f5375392cf593c90c3da995fce31fb30ef7ba372f8c0d23fe1d37c8a81cb52f0:1
  • value  562
    address  1JDAgFC5ko9sdy2RDC7L4gw2uVFWawRpk